#257098 Hex color

#257098

The hexadecimal color code #257098 corresponds to the code RGB( 37, 112, 152 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,15 level), green (at 0,44 level) and blue (at 0,60 level). Its brightness is 37% and its saturation is 60%. It is composed of red at 12%, green at 37% and blue at 50%.
